In Saint Peters, factors such as proximity to major medical facilities like Barnes-Jewish St. Peters Hospital and Progress West Hospital mean that network coverage is a top priority. When evaluating private health insurance companies, it's essential to check which local providers and specialists are included in their networks. This ensures that you have convenient access to care without facing unexpected out-of-network charges. Additionally, Missouri's insurance regulations, which allow for a competitive market, mean that residents have a variety of private health insurance companies to choose from, including national carriers and regional options. One practical tip for Saint Peters residents is to consider how local demographics might affect your insurance needs. For example, families may prioritize pediatric care and wellness visits, while older adults might focus on chronic condition management or prescription drug coverage. Private health insurance companies often offer tailored plans, such as Health Maintenance Organizations (HMOs) or Preferred Provider Organizations (PPOs), which can cater to these specific requirements.
